Output 61a14afa77caab81b111e99622d859f52a0441d194ca9d317725012036b764b5:6

value
10387801
script pubkey
OP_0 OP_PUSHBYTES_20 e64624f5a1e5ecf681279cc2773db44c11d01693
address
ltc1querzfadpuhk0dqf8nnp8w0d5fsgaq95nqh9m0g
transaction
61a14afa77caab81b111e99622d859f52a0441d194ca9d317725012036b764b5
spent
true